当前位置:首页 > 行业动态 > 正文

如何利用MySQL数据库构建高效的旅游管理系统及旅游景区大全?

MySQL数据库旅游管理系统_旅游景区大全是一个全面的在线平台,提供详尽的旅游景点信息,帮助用户规划和优化他们的旅行体验。

MySQL数据库旅游管理系统中的旅游景区大全是一个综合性的数据库集合,旨在为旅游管理系统提供全面、详细的景区信息,以下是对该数据库中旅游景区大全的详细描述:

如何利用MySQL数据库构建高效的旅游管理系统及旅游景区大全?  第1张

一、系统简介

旅游景区大全作为旅游管理系统的核心数据源之一,存储了全国乃至全球范围内的各类旅游景区信息,这些信息包括但不限于景区名称、地理位置、开放时间、门票价格、景点特色、历史背景、游客评价等,为旅游管理者和游客提供了丰富的数据支持。

1、景区基本信息表

字段名 数据类型 描述
id int 主键,自增
name varchar(255) 景区名称
location varchar(255) 地理位置(详细地址)
opening_hours varchar(255) 开放时间
ticket_price decimal(10,2) 门票价格
description text 景区简介
history text 历史背景

2、景点特色表

字段名 数据类型 描述
feature_id int 主键,自增
name varchar(255) 特色项目名称
description text 特色项目描述

3、游客评价表

字段名 数据类型 描述
review_id int 主键,自增
attraction_id int 外键,关联景区基本信息表
user_id int 外键,关联用户表
rating int 评分(1-5)
comment text 游客评价内容
date datetime 评价日期

三、功能实现

1、数据录入与管理:管理员可以通过后台界面录入或修改景区信息,包括添加新景区、更新景区详情、调整门票价格等,系统支持批量导入和导出数据,方便数据的迁移和备份。

2、查询与展示:游客可以通过旅游管理系统的前台界面,根据关键词、地区、类型等多种条件查询景区信息,查询结果以列表或地图形式展示,包含景区图片、简介、评分等关键信息,帮助游客快速了解景区概况。

3、评价与互动:游客在游览景区后,可以在系统中留下自己的评价和心得,这些评价将公开展示,为其他游客提供参考,系统支持游客之间的互动交流,如提问、回答、点赞等。

4、数据分析与报表:系统提供强大的数据分析功能,可以生成各类统计报表和图表,如游客流量分析、热门景区排名、门票销售情况等,这些数据有助于旅游管理者了解市场动态,优化经营策略。

四、技术实现

后端框架:采用Spring Boot框架,简化开发流程,提高开发效率。

前端技术:使用Vue.js框架构建用户界面,实现前后端分离的开发模式。

数据库:选用MySQL作为关系型数据库管理系统,确保数据的稳定性和可靠性。

API设计:遵循RESTful API设计原则,实现前后端的数据交互和通信。

五、FAQs

Q1: 如何修改景区的门票价格?

A1: 登录旅游管理系统后台,进入景区管理模块,找到需要修改门票价格的景区,点击编辑按钮进行修改,修改完成后保存即可。

Q2: 游客如何在系统中发布评价?

A2: 游客在游览景区后,可以在旅游管理系统的前台界面找到该景区的评价入口,点击进入后填写评价内容、评分并提交,提交后的评价将经过审核后公开展示。

六、小编有话说

随着旅游业的蓬勃发展,旅游管理系统中的旅游景区大全数据库扮演着越来越重要的角色,它不仅为游客提供了便捷的查询和预订服务,还为旅游管理者提供了宝贵的数据支持,我们将继续优化和完善该数据库的功能和性能,为旅游业的发展贡献更多力量。

0